#c361f9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#c361f9 is composed of 76.5% red, 38% green and 97.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 21.7% cyan, 61% magenta, 0%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 278.7 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 67.8%. #c361f9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c2ff with #8700f3. Closest websafe color is: #cc66ff.

Shades and Tints of #c361f9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#08000c is the darkest color, while #fcf8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#c361f9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adadad is the less saturated color, while #c361f9 is the most saturated one.
